Transhumanism: Understanding the Potential Dangers to Society

Transhumanism is a movement that advocates for the use of advanced technologies to enhance human physical and cognitive abilities, aiming to transcend biological limitations and improve the human condition. This includes pursuits such as extending lifespan, enhancing intelligence, and merging humans with machines

On the surface it may sound great, to be able to be more advanced with almost instantaneous improvements but as we examine this subject in more detail, it presents potential dangerous consequences.

Manipulation and Control – Loosing Free Will

If technology becomes integrated into the human body, an essential question arises: who controls the technology? In the wrong hands, it could become a tool of manipulation and control. What happens if it malfunctions or acts independently? What if governments or powerful entities exploit it to influence or even override human thought and behavior from the outside? These are serious concerns that must be carefully considered and thoroughly researched before we take steps like implanting microchips in the brain. The implications go far beyond convenience or innovation—they touch the very core of autonomy and human freedom.

Loss of Personal Identity and Personality

The idea of uploading consciousness or merging with machines deeply challenges traditional understandings of the soul and individual identity. If our thinking becomes dependent on internal computers accessing AI-driven information, we risk moving toward a society where individuality fades. This could lead to a homogenized collective mind, stripping away the unique personalities and perspectives that have inspired art, culture, and expression throughout history. The rich diversity that makes life meaningful may be lost in the process.
